I am a loyal Samsung products user for years. Im used to their products and dont like Apple at all and other brands i tried in the past were not up to par. I upgraded from galaxy S9 plus which is a very good phone I have for 5 years. i needed a 5 g phone to work with streaming apps and s9plus no longer supported with upgrades either. This phone lacks the back fingerprint reader that works better than the front one on this. The really upsetting thing with this phone is that battery drains within few hours . I mean even if is just iddle on standby and not doing anything. Not lasting for a day is not good. I went with this phone cause is cheaper than the better ones I can't afford and was hoping is better than S9 plus. Is not. Not the feel and shape and look either.

Upgraded from a Galaxy a12. The camera on the A54 takes great photos at night. The camera, however, is usually too bright, so some adjustments might be made, but the focus and clarity are top quality.
Although the processor isn't the fastest, I haven't noticed any problems with lag. I don't game on my phone, but for day to day use, it's just as good as a top tier phone to me. Although I didn't think 120hz was a big deal when I bought it, I've had no issues with seeing this phone, even in pure daylight. The adaptive brightness works well if you want a bright screen, but not so well if you prefer dimmed screens. The sound is one thing that took me totally by surprise. While using this phone to watch a video, I kept heariglng noises BEHIND me. It took me by surprise, but that video had a Dolby Atmos surround sound that works well with the built in speakers. The sound from the speakers themselves are on par (or better?) Than the flagship lines. The only problems I've had, is the face detection and on screen fingerprint sometimes fails both and I have to enter my PIN. This happens around %5 if I had to guess. I much prefer the older power button of my A12. No audio jack for my headphones is a major downside for me. I have to use a USB C to audio adapter, and those use DAC chips can liwer the audio quality. And last, and most important problem, is that there are multiple versions of this phone, and they don't all cover the same frequencies. Many cell providers offer a high/low combination. My version is only compatible with the high frequencies my provider offers. I sometimes have problems roaming, or indoors. There are other versions of my phone (A54) that supports both high and low, frequencies. Took me 2 months to find that out. Overall, it's a great phone. I am continually amazed at the quality of the camera, and is at least on par with other competitors flagship phones. I volunteer for my son's high school band, and others always compliment me on the shots I take and ask what phone this is. The Samsungs "eco sphere" is amazing. Overall, I am very satisfied
